THE OGIRIN
The first rose garden in the world exists because a wife told her husband to come out of the darkroom. Jules Gravereaux started collecting in 1894. By 1910 he had every known form of the genus Rosa — eight thousand of them. In 1914 his village changed its name to L'Haÿ-les-Roses.
But a climbing rose has no rigid stem. Left alone it ends on the ground. So the architect built the garden as ironwork first — arches, pylons, panels of lattice — and trained the roses onto it. What you see is flowers. What holds them is a cage.

How to Measure
Bust
Wrap the tape around the fullest part of your chest, keeping it level across your back and parallel to the floor. The tape should be snug but not compressing—you should be able to slide two fingers underneath.
Natural Waist
Find the narrowest point of your torso—usually 2–3 cm above your navel. Bend gently to one side: the crease that forms is your natural waist. Wrap the tape around this point.
Hips
Stand with your feet together. Wrap the tape around the fullest part of your hips and seat—typically 18–23 cm below your natural waist. Keep the tape parallel to the floor.
